Home Services

ABA services provided in-home aim to improve the quality of life for individuals by promoting positive behavior change, enhancing functional skills, fostering independence, and facilitating successful inclusion in various environments. These sessions take place within the client's home where the behavior analyst works closely with the individual, providing one-on-one instruction, positive reinforcement, and continuous data collection to track progress and make data-driven decisions. They also collaborate with family members and caregivers, providing training and support to ensure consistency and generalization of skills across various settings.

School-Based Services

School-based services are provided in your child's school and involve the application of behavior analytic principles and strategies to support students development. ABA services in schools aim to address specific behavioral goals identified in the student's Individualized Education Program (IEP) or behavior plan, such as reducing problem behaviors, increasing social skills, improving academic performance, and enhancing self-help skills. The services may include direct instruction, behavior management techniques, data collection and analysis, collaboration with teachers and staff, and training for educators and caregivers to ensure consistency and generalization of skills across different school environments. The goal of school-based services is to promote the student's overall academic and social success, inclusion, and independence.

Consultation

Consultation services involve a collaborative and supportive approach where a qualified member of our team provides guidance, expertise, and recommendations to individuals, families, or professionals involved in the care or education of individuals. Rather than delivering direct services, we work in a consultative capacity, conducting assessments, analyzing data, and developing behavior plans or intervention strategies. These services focus on training and empowering caregivers, educators, or other professionals to implement effective behavioral interventions and support the individual's needs and goals in their natural environment. The aim of consultative services is to promote skill development, behavior management, and positive outcomes through ongoing collaboration and knowledge sharing.
